10 0.3.0 | |
11 | |
12 - Hello, I'm meillo, the new maintainer and developer of masqmail. Oku | |
13 handed masqmail over to me, as he wasn't active anymore. I will release | |
14 new code with version numbers starting from 0.3.0 to ease dividing | |
15 between oku's releases and mine. | |
16 | |
17 - This release includes various fixes for problems in 0.2.21, mainly | |
18 based on bugs from Debian. | |
19 | |
20 - Distribution specific data has been excluded from the distribution, | |
21 but is separately available on the website. | |
22 | |
23 - Man pages will not be generated from xml sources in future, but the | |
24 nroff sources will be maintained directly. | |
25 | |
26 - The default online status file is now | |
27 /var/run/masqmail/masqmail-route, as it already was in the Debian | |
28 package. | |
29 | |
30 0.2.21 | |
31 | |
32 - Retrospective: Probably, this version was not published in the usual | |
33 way by oku. I (meillo) grabbed it from Debian's package archive. It does | |
34 not introduce new functions but fixes security problems, such as writing | |
35 log files as user `mail'. It also changes the location for pid files; | |
36 they are stored in /var/run/masqmail/ now. | |
